Twenty-six and one: Maxim Gorky
Twenty-Six and One "is a work by Maxim Gorky that tells about the complex and often contradictory aspects of human life. The audiobook presents exciting and tragic events related to the life and fate of characters who find themselves in a difficult social and moral situation. The story explores the themes of social justice, human kindness and moral dilemmas, which makes it relevant to this day. Bitter creates vivid images and a tense plot that allows a deeper understanding of the inner world of his heroes.
